Alabama Supreme Court Dismisses Builder’s Appeal As Based On Nonfinal Judgment

Mealey's (October 22, 2021, 1:52 PM EDT) -- MONTGOMERY, Ala. — A contractor’s counterclaims against a couple who prevailed on their contractual claim that agreed-upon renovations were never completed were revived by the Alabama Supreme Court on Sept. 30 when it determined that a trial court improperly invoked a state procedural rule to certify a ruling in the underlying lawsuit as final despite the existence of unresolved, intertwined claims and counterclaims....
